    The Bridge Between Pixels and Paths: The Evolution of Automated Vectorization

    In the digital age, the tension between raster and vector graphics defines the workflow of every modern designer. Raster images, composed of a finite grid of pixels, suffer from the "jaggies"—the inevitable loss of quality when scaled. Vector graphics, conversely, rely on mathematical paths (Bézier curves), allowing for infinite scalability without loss of resolution. For decades, the process of converting a pixel-based image into a vector format, known as tracing, was a grueling manual task. The emergence of automated vectorization software, exemplified by tools like Vector Magic , represents a pivotal shift in how we manage visual data. The Technical Challenge of Tracing

    Manual tracing requires a designer to carefully plot anchor points and manipulate handles to mimic the contours of a photograph or sketch. It is an art form requiring both technical precision and aesthetic judgment. Automated tools aim to replicate this human intuition through complex algorithms. The difficulty lies in "segmentation"—the ability of the software to distinguish between a meaningful edge and digital noise. Early vectorization tools often produced "messy" results, with thousands of unnecessary points that made the files difficult to edit. The Vector Magic Innovation Vector Magic 1.18 SK patch

    Vector Magic gained prominence by refining the underlying mathematics of the tracing engine. Unlike the basic tracing features found in general design suites, it focuses on analyzing the underlying bitmap to reconstruct the original shapes with high fidelity. By automating the selection of corner points and curve tangents, it reduced the "cleanup" time for designers. This efficiency is not merely a convenience; it democratized professional-grade branding. Small businesses and hobbyists could suddenly take low-resolution logos and "resurrect" them into crisp, high-definition assets suitable for billboards or embroidery.
